The Future of Supply Chain

Episode 129: Discussing the WEF’s ‘‘From Shock to Strategy’’ paper with Kyle Winters


Listen Later

    This week we, together with Kyle Winters of the World Economic Forum, explore the evolution of global supply chains through the lens of their report “From Shock to Strategy.” We cover key disruptions, regionalization’s benefits and risks, regulatory compliance, consumer expectations, climate risk mitigation, cybersecurity, and the pillars of future-ready value chains.

    Guest: Kyle Winters, WEF

    Kyle Winters is a member of the World Economic Forum’s Centre for Advanced Manufacturing and Supply Chains, where he drives global discussions and insights on macro supply chain resilience and industrial policy. He guides in shaping the agenda of the Global Future Council on Advanced Manufacturing and Value Chains, analyzing the long-term impacts of emerging trends, disruptions, and policy shifts on the manufacturing and logistics landscape. Prior to joining the Forum, Kyle held roles across public and international sectors, including consulting in Washington, D.C., supporting global development initiatives with the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P), and serving in the Obama White House.
